Slomosa reveal Year Of The Horse tour in Europe

Author Benedetta Baldin - 22.4.2026

In September and October of this year, Tundra rock band Slomosa will embark on a tour of Southern Europe, as per theprp. The band claims that as they haven’t yet performed in some of those regions, the run will feature several live firsts.

In 2020, Slomosa released their debut album of the same name on Apollon Records. In 2024, they released their second album, “Tundra Rock”, for which they won the Spellemannprisen award for Best Rock album. In 2025, they received the Bendiksen Award as well. They also performed at Tonnes of Rock, a Norwegian metal event, that same year. A making-of-video for their second album has also been posted by the band. They went on tour with the band Stöner in Europe in 2022, Greenleaf in 2024, and Helmet in the United States in 2025.
